BMRB Entry 4260

Title: Effects of Glycosylation on the Structure and Dynamics of Eel Calcitonin in Micelles and Lipid Bilayers Determined by NMR Spectroscopy

Deposition date: 1998-10-20 Original release date: 2000-05-22

Authors: Hashimoto, Yasuhiro; Toma, Kazunori; Nishikido, Joji; Yamamoto, Keizo; Haneda, Katuji; Inazu, Toshiyuki; Valentine, Kathleen; Opella, Stanley

Citation: Hashimoto, Yasuhiro; Toma, Kazunori; Nishikido, Joji; Yamamoto, Keizo; Haneda, Katuji; Inazu, Toshiyuki; Valentine, Kathleen; Opella, Stanley. "Effects of Glycosylation on the Structure and Dynamics of Eel Calcitonin in Micelles and Lipid Bilayers Determined by Nuclear Magnetic Resonance Spectroscopy"  Biochemistry 38, 8377-8384 (1999).

Assembly members:
GlcNAc eel calcitonin, polymer, 32 residues, Formula weight is not available
NAG, non-polymer, 221.208 Da.

Natural source:   Common Name: eel   Taxonomy ID: 7935   Superkingdom: Eukaryota   Kingdom: Metazoa   Genus/species: Anguilla not available

Experimental source:   Production method: chemically synthesized

Entity Sequences (FASTA):
GlcNAc eel calcitonin: CSNLSTCVLGKLSQELHKLQ TYPRTDVGAGTX

Data sets:
Data typeCount
1H chemical shifts211
